Abstract :
Hilbert Huang Transform is a new developed method especially suitable for non-stationary signal processing. In this paper, we propose a two dimensional Hilbert-Huang Transform based on Bidimensional Empirical Mode Decomposition (BEMD) and Bi-orthant analytic signal. Bidimensional Empirical Mode Decomposition is adaptive signal decomposition method and its decomposition results are almost monocomponent. Bi-orthant analytic signal satisfies most of the two dimensional extension properties and is especially suitable for the monocomponent. In detail, the image is first decomposed to several comoponents by Bidimensional Empirical Mode Decomposition. Then we get the two dimensional Bi-orthant analytic signal. Two dimensional Hilbert spectral characters are got based on BEMD and two dimensional Bi-orthant analytic signals. Then we use this method in image analysis, and got the instantaneous amplitude, the instantaneous phase, and the instantaneous frequencies. We illustrate the techniques on natural images, and demonstrate the estimated instantaneous frequencies using the needle program. These features inflect the intrinsic characters of image.
